Deluxe 50th Anniversary box set containing two CDs + two vinyl LPs + two 7" singles + two Blu-Rays (audio) + DVD (audio) + 160-page hardcover book + 76-page music book. The new deluxe box set includes CD and gatefold vinyl of the newly remastered studio album and Blu-Ray + DVD audio featuring the original 5.1 mix and remastered stereo versions. The set also includes additional new Blu-ray disc of Atmos mix plus CD and LP of 'The Dark Side Of The Moon - Live At Wembley Empire Pool, London, 1974'. The album was partly developed during live performances, and the band premiered an early version of the suite at London's Rainbow Theatre several months before recording began. 'The Dark Side Of The Moon' is the eighth studio album by Pink Floyd, originally released in March 1973. The new material was recorded in 1972 and 1973 at EMI Studios (now Abbey Road Studios) in London. The iconic sleeve, which depicts a prism spectrum, was designed by Storm Thorgerson of Hipgnosis and drawn by George Hardie.
